Coloring pages featuring spring flowers not only provide great fun but also an opportunity for learning. While coloring, children become acquainted with different species of flowers, their shapes, colors, and names, which nurtures their curiosity and knowledge about nature. This information is absorbed in a natural and enjoyable way, making learning an exciting adventure.
Working with spring flower coloring pages also enhances manual skills. By coloring small petals and leaves, children practice precision in hand movements and eye-hand coordination. This is excellent preparation for learning to write and other tasks that require fine motor skills.
